SeYes - Capturing the sound of Yes live in concert. Following the Close to the Edge tour the band are now working on the complete 'Tales from Topographic Oceans' album, so EG festival goers should be in for a treat. A recent full house at the Pacific Arts Centre in Birkenhead saw the band receive a standing ovation for their classy interpretations of some of the more complex tracks from the Yes back catalogue.
'In every musical department this group reproduces perfectly the sounds of 1970s Yes' yorview.co.uk SeYeS are UK's No1 Tribute to the Music of Classic 70's YES planetrock.com
